Fluke P3114 Oil Deadweight Tester
A hydraulic deadweight tester for precise pressure calibration. The P3114 provides accurate, traceable pressure generation for calibrating gauges and pressure sensors.
System Capabilities
The P3114 is part of Fluke's P3100 series hydraulic deadweight testers. It generates precise pressure using calibrated mass and piston-cylinder assemblies, suitable for high-accuracy calibration.
The system supports traceable calibration for gauges, transducers, and pressure instruments.

Technical Specifications
| Pressure Range | 200 to 10000 psi (15 to 700 bar) |
|---|---|
| Accuracy | 0.015% of reading |
| Medium | Oil / hydraulic |
| Series | Fluke P3100 series |
| Pressure Generation | Deadweight piston-cylinder method |
| Typical Use | Calibration of gauges and pressure sensors |
